Secret Features to Look For
When browsing for a cheap professional drill, particular functions must be top of mind:
| Feature | Description | Importance |
|---|---|---|
| Power Source | Corded or cordless choices | Determines portability |
| Chuck Size | Common sizes are 1/4 inch, 3/8 inch, and 1/2 inch | Impacts the bits you can utilize |
| Voltage (for Cordless) | Higher voltage normally suggests more power | Secret for efficiency |
| Speed Settings | Variable speed settings for different tasks | Increases versatility |
| Weight | Lighter designs enable much easier handling | Affects fatigue with time |
| Battery Life | For cordless drills, longer battery life is desirable | Ensures continuous usage |
| Warranty | Look for designs with strong warranties | Important for long-term financial investment |

Accessories to Consider
When purchasing a drill, it's practical to have a variety of accessories on hand. Here's a list of essential accessories that match your drill:
| Accessory | Description |
|---|---|
| Drill Bit Set | A range of drill bits for different products |
| Screwdriver Bit Set | For driving screws rapidly and efficiently |
| Battery charger | A spare charger can be helpful, especially for cordless designs |
| Bring Case | Assists arrange and safeguard your devices |
| Depth Stop | Useful for drilling to specific depths |
| Hole Saw Kit | For larger cutting tasks |
| Magnetic Bit Holder | Reduces dropping screws; accelerate flooring jobs |

FAQ
Q1: Can I find quality drills under ₤ 100?
A1: Yes, lots of reliable brands offer dependable drills within that price variety, particularly throughout sales or marketing occasions.
Q2: What's the difference between corded and cordless drills?
A2: Corded drills tend to provide continuous power and are typically more ideal for durable tasks, while cordless drills supply benefit and portability.
Q3: How do I keep my drill?
A3: Regularly tidy it, inspect battery health, keep bits sharp, and refer to the producer's guidelines for lubrication and in-depth upkeep.
Q4: Are the cheaper drills less powerful?
A4: While less expensive drills may have lower torque, numerous affordable options still load enough power for normal family jobs.
Q5: Is it important to have various drill bits and accessories?
A5: Yes, having a range of bits and accessories optimizes your drill's versatility, permitting you to deal with a more comprehensive variety of jobs.
